@@ -83,6 +83,11 @@ def strip_doxygen(comment):
"""Returns the given comment without \-escaped words."""
# If there is only a doxygen keyword in the line, delete the whole line.
comment = re.sub(r'^\\[^\s]+\n', r'', comment, flags=re.M)
+
+ # If there is a doxygen \see command, change the \see prefix into "See also:".
+ # FIXME: it would be better to turn this into a link to the target instead.
+ comment = re.sub(r'\\see', r'See also:', comment)
+
# Delete the doxygen command and the following whitespace.
comment = re.sub(r'\\[^\s]+\s+', r'', comment)
return comment

@@ -259,6 +264,16 @@ def act_on_decl(declaration, comment, allowed_types):
add_matcher('*', name, 'Matcher<*>', comment)
return
+ # Parse Variadic functions.
+ m = re.match(
+ r"""^.*internal::VariadicFunction\s*<\s*([^,]+),\s*([^,]+),\s*[^>]+>\s*
+ ([a-zA-Z]*)\s*=\s*{.*};$""",
+ declaration, flags=re.X)
+ if m:
+ result, arg, name = m.groups()[:3]
+ add_matcher(result, name, '%s, ..., %s' % (arg, arg), comment)
+ return
+
